How we work

Four things that are true of every day here

The spec comes first

Intent, schemas and boundaries are written and approved before implementation starts. An agent that is asked to infer the requirement will invent one.

Agents do the work, gates decide if it ships

Specialised agents run against sandboxed worktrees over a typed tool bus. What reaches main is decided by tests, static guards and a deterministic merge pipeline — not by whether the diff looked reasonable.

A claim that cannot be checked does not ship

This applies to the products and to the site you are reading. Where we cannot substantiate something, it is absent, and there is usually a comment in the source saying why.

Small surface, deliberately

Seven runtime dependencies on this site; hand-rolled where a library would have been quicker. We would rather own the code than inherit its maintenance.
